Awards:
  • Newbery Honor Book, 1941.
  • Notable Children's Books of 1940<U+2013>1954 (ALA).
Summary: After an October blizzard, Laura's family moves from the claim shanty into town for the winter, a winter that an Indian has predicted will be seven months of bad weather.
